was sentenced to eight weeks' jail and fined S$22,500 on Monday for possessing obscene material and sending some to the chat group, which had about 25,000 members at the time.

On Oct 24, 2019, a woman lodged a police report saying that members of the group chat were sharing lewd and indecent photos of girls. Investigations also revealed that Tan sent six obscene pictures to the"Sam's lots of CB collection" group chat sometime on Nov 4, 2019 to approximately 25,000 unknown members of the group.He highlighted that Tan joined the group knowing that obscene material was being shared inside, and also contributed his own.

Tan is a"hard-working man" and can still go back to his company, and this is his first brush with the law, said the lawyer.
